MORPHOLOGICAL, adjective. Of, or pertaining to, morphology

Dictionary definition

MORPHOLOGICAL, adjective. Relating to or concerned with the formation of admissible words in a language.
MORPHOLOGICAL, adjective. Pertaining to geological structure; "geomorphological features of the Black Hills"; "morphological features of granite"; "structural effects of folding and faulting of the earth's surface".
MORPHOLOGICAL, adjective. Relating to or concerned with the morphology of plants and animals; "morphological differences".
